Transaction 750e71507410d898719478641371abc7a54012948f29668afae16a59d7f248d2

1 Input
2 Outputs
  • 750e71507410d898719478641371abc7a54012948f29668afae16a59d7f248d2:0
  • value  1204790
    address  35NzwafphbvQ5mGj5AFzEz1hQyjvr7xi68
  • 750e71507410d898719478641371abc7a54012948f29668afae16a59d7f248d2:1
  • value  43194017
    address  3DD8J8bz8cmXVgUD9uk4KcQUnYw9NLgHwQ